Not sure what the policy is here, but some A.1. normative references have no
links, but that may be on purpose:
IEEE 754-2008
Could point to https://standards.ieee.org/findstds/standard/754-2008.html
ISO 3166-1
Could point to http://www.iso.org/iso/country_codes
ISO 8601
Could point to http://www.iso.org/iso/home/standards/iso8601.htm
ISO 10967
Could point to
http://www.iso.org/iso/iso_catalogue/catalogue_tc/catalogue_detail.htm?csnumber=51317
(do we actually mean the 2012 version? Or any explicit version?).
ISO 15924
Could point to: http://www.iso.org/iso/catalogue_detail?csnumber=29546
I would suggest to merge this and the next, ISO 15924 Register. It may be
unclear that the concrete list, which is the only thing that matters, I think,
is in the Unicode ISO 15924 register.
